View Details New On Site Today $259,900 1 of 39 Marshall City | Marshall 5 beds 3 baths 2,259 sqft 0.39 acres On Site: Today
View Details New On Site 1 Day Ago $250,000 1 of 19 Marshall City | Marshall 6.29 acres On Site: 1 Day
View Details New On Site 3 Days Ago $334,900 1 of 26 Marshall Twp | Battle Creek 4 beds 3 baths 1 ½ baths 2,170 sqft 2 acres On Site: 3 Days
View Details New On Site 4 Days Ago $199,500 1 of 35 Marshall City | Marshall 3 beds 1 baths 1 ½ baths 1,466 sqft 0.22 acres On Site: 4 Days
View Details $750,000 1 of 61 Marshall Twp | Battle Creek 6 beds 4 baths 1 ½ baths 4,026 sqft 10.35 acres On Site: 8 Days
View Details $323,111 1 of 31 Marshall City | Marshall 3 beds 2 baths 1 ½ baths 1,694 sqft 0.22 acres On Site: 13 Days
View Details $322,044 1 of 31 Marshall City | Marshall 3 beds 2 baths 1 ½ baths 1,694 sqft 0.11 acres On Site: 13 Days
View Details $699,900 1 of 26 Marshall Twp | Marshall 4 beds 3 baths 3,477 sqft 2.57 acres On Site: 17 Days
View Details Open House $189,500 1 of 16 Marshall City | Marshall 2 beds 2 baths 1,079 sqft On Site: 21 Days